I managed to go 5-3 last week ATS to get back over .500 on the year at 29-27. I only saw the second half of the MU game as I had good tickets to see live college football and I figured if MU couldn't beat Vanderbilt, I didn't really want to see it anyway. (I figured I would watch a recording of the first half later). Well that was certainly true. I have no desire to watch that horrible display of football.
I can't explain what goes wrong with MU under this coaching staff but we certainly don't seem to be able to handle prosperity. I can't figure it out, there is significant talent on this team so there really is no logical excuse for that loss but with college athletes you just never know. Anyway, all we as fans can do is roll with the punches. On to this week's games!
MIZZOU (-10.5) at Kentucky - Again, no idea.but with low expectations and a QB mess at Kentucky I'll take MU. You are quite a degen if you are betting on this team on the road with actual money right now though.
MIZZOU IS THE PICK
FRIDAY NIGHT - USC (-13.5) at Colorado - I think CU is trending in the wrong direction but it strikes me as too many points for a home dog in this type of environment.
COLORADO is the pick
UCF -11 at TEMPLE - I'm trying to buy low on teams here alhtough Temple has been solid this year. I think UCF is a bit overrated and I know the SMU loss was disappointing but the Owls are back at home. GIVE ME TEMPLE to keep this close.
I HATE that the OU vs. K-State line has moved so much but I really don't think the 'Cats have the team speed to compete here. I'll take THE SOONERS -23.5
I'm rolling with underdogs for the most part this week ESPCIALLY home dogs coming off a bye week. That means I like MICHIGAN STATE (+6.5) to be very competitive with Penn State.
I know Tua is out but Alabama (-32.5) should still put up a very solid performance going into the bye/LSU time. Solid is good enough to cover a big number here. BAMA is the pick
I have an actual monetary wager on UNDER 9.5 wins for Texas this year but from what I saw TCU is too slow to keep this very close. I hope I am wrong but TEXAS (pick'em) is the play here.
Finally, I'll take one last underdog. Everyone is looking past Auburn but I think they have the defense to upset LSU. I'll certainly take the 11 points here even on the road.
That's all for this week! Good luck to your (non Wildcat) team!
